Icy foods, which are processed right after they are harvested, frequently keep extra vitamins than "fresh" vegetables, which might remain on racks for days before reaching the grocery store. When purchasing packaged meals from local agencies, ask for additional veggies. Likewise, take into consideration supplementing the dish with a self-made side recipe.
Does your grandfather need assist with food preparation? Call Meals on Tires of America to find a neighborhood program that will certainly provide totally free meals to their home. All grownups older than sixty are qualified. Note that Meals on Tires doesn't provide on weekend breaks, so you'll have to make various other plans. Can a next-door neighbor aid? Exactly how around a regional church or various other religious company? Or ask a neighborhood favored restaurant to deliver a couple of dishes.
If your mommy's on a special diet, compose the day's menu on a blackboard and ask them to inspect each thing off as it's eaten. Fax an once a week purchasing listing to your parent's neighborhood market and ask for it to be supplied. You can also pay for it over the phone with your bank card.

If they have actually despised yogurt all their life, don't start feeding it to them now just due to the fact that they are much less able to withstand. A water filter makes a great present for an older moms and dad or grandparent. Four or 5 smaller meals during the day can be extra workable than three huge ones.
If your parent has vision troubles, make use of the "clock" method of offering food: the primary meal is right before them at "six o'clock," the starch meal is farthest and directly opposite at "midday," and so forth.
